SCF in China Meaning
The SCF meaning in China terms is "Shanghai Community Fellowship". There are 2 related meanings of the SCF China abbreviation.
SCF on China Full Forms
- Shanghai Community Fellowship
- Shanghai Charity Foundation
Frequently Asked Questions (FAQ)
What does SCF stand for China?
SCF stands for Shanghai Charity Foundation in China terms.
What is the shortened form of Shanghai Charity Foundation in China?
The short form of "Shanghai Charity Foundation" is SCF for China.
Citation
SCF in China. Acronym24.com. (2022, March 16). Retrieved January 9, 2025 from https://acronym24.com/scf-meaning-in-china/
Last updated